FUNDING has now been secured for a cricket pitch on Dakota Park which is expected to be ready in May orJune this year.
More than 50 residents attended a meeting held by Clr Faisal Rashid regarding the plans which had previously been part of the Chapelford masterplan.
Clr Rashid added: “I am proud to be able to give residents back what was promised to them and will continue to do that.
“I was surprised to see the pitch had been taken away without involving residents and I will continue to support outdoor sports to encourage a healthy generation.
“This is not just an achievement for the residents of Chapelford but for the whole ward as there is no cricket provision in the whole of Warrington West.”
He added there will be no overlap with the football season and he is in continuous talks with officers regarding the school’s changing rooms facilities.
